A look back: July 3, 1957

Published July 03. 2018 11:03AM

The Lansford Borough Council last night named Republican Joseph A. Bechtel of 529 E. Patterson St. to fill the unexpired term of James Parfitt, who resigned two weeks ago. William R. Williams, council president, was in charge of the session.

Parfitt’s term on the board expires this year. He was a candidate for the Republican nomination in the East Ward at the primary election but was defeated in his bid for re-election by John Krutsick.

Bechtel, a newcomer to the political ring, is employed by the Panther Valley Coal Company as a coal inspector.
